在当今这个信息化时代,企业对于系统运维的需求越来越高。然而,随着业务规模的不断扩大,系统架构日益复杂,运维难度也随之增加。如何让系统运维变得更加简单、高效,成为了许多企业关注的焦点。全栈可观测(Full-Stack Observability)应运而生,它通过提供全面的系统监控和数据分析能力,让系统运维变得更加轻松。本文将深入探讨全栈可观测的概念、优势及其在系统运维中的应用。

一、全栈可观测的定义

全栈可观测是指通过收集、分析、展示系统运行过程中的各种数据,实现对整个系统运行状态的全面感知。它不仅包括对硬件、软件、网络等基础设施的监控,还涵盖了应用、业务等层面。全栈可观测的核心目标是帮助运维人员快速定位问题、优化系统性能,从而提高系统可用性和稳定性。

二、全栈可观测的优势

  1. 提高运维效率

传统的系统运维主要依赖于人工排查,这种方式费时费力,且容易遗漏问题。全栈可观测通过实时收集和分析系统数据,可以帮助运维人员快速发现潜在问题,缩短故障处理时间,提高运维效率。


  1. 降低运维成本

全栈可观测可以实现对系统运行状态的全面监控,从而减少因故障导致的业务中断和损失。此外,通过数据分析和预测,运维人员可以提前发现潜在风险,避免故障发生,降低运维成本。


  1. 优化系统性能

全栈可观测可以帮助运维人员深入了解系统运行状况,分析系统瓶颈,从而有针对性地进行优化。这有助于提高系统性能,提升用户体验。


  1. 提高系统安全性

全栈可观测可以实时监控系统安全状况,及时发现安全漏洞和异常行为,从而保障系统安全。

三、全栈可观测在系统运维中的应用

  1. 基础设施监控

全栈可观测可以实时监控服务器、网络、存储等基础设施的运行状态,包括CPU、内存、磁盘、网络流量等关键指标。通过分析这些数据,运维人员可以及时发现硬件故障、网络拥堵等问题,并进行处理。


  1. 应用监控

全栈可观测可以监控应用层的运行状态,包括请求处理时间、错误率、异常日志等。通过分析这些数据,运维人员可以了解应用性能,优化代码,提高系统稳定性。


  1. 业务监控

全栈可观测可以监控业务层面的运行状态,包括业务指标、用户行为等。通过分析这些数据,运维人员可以了解业务发展趋势,优化业务流程,提高业务效率。


  1. 安全监控

全栈可观测可以实时监控系统安全状况,包括入侵检测、漏洞扫描等。通过分析这些数据,运维人员可以及时发现安全风险,保障系统安全。

四、总结

全栈可观测作为一种新兴的运维理念,在提高系统运维效率、降低运维成本、优化系统性能、提高系统安全性等方面具有显著优势。随着技术的不断发展,全栈可观测将在系统运维领域发挥越来越重要的作用。企业应积极拥抱全栈可观测,提升运维能力,为业务发展保驾护航。

猜你喜欢:分布式追踪